The following is an announcement from Vandenberg SFB:
"Firefly Aerospace is preparing to launch their Alpha #FLTA007 mission from Vandenberg Space Force Base's from Space Launch Complex 2 (SLC-2) between 4:50 p.m. - 6:50 p.m. PT on Saturday, Feb. 28, 2026. There will be back up launch opportunities on March 1st and 2nd slated for the same time.
A livestream of the launch is planned to begin at T-20 minutes at: https://www.youtube.com/@FireflySpace/streams
There is the possibility that residents of Santa Barbara, San Luis Obispo, and Ventura counties may hear one or more sonic booms during the launch, but what residents experience will depend on weather and other conditions.

The next week will feature the following additional launches from Vandenberg SFB and a total lunar eclipse:
MAR 1 12:00-4:00 a.m. Falcon 9 launch of several Starlink satellites
MAR 3 1:50-6:18 a.m. Total lunar eclipse
MAR 3-4 11:01 p.m.-5:01 a.m. Minuteman III test launch
MAR 4 1:00-5:00 p.m. Falcon 9 launch of several Starlink satellites
